GENERAL SUMMARY OF DUTIES: Perform a variety of duties including the application and removal of casts, ordering supplies and materials, fitting of orthopedic soft goods, setting up of traction and the transportation of patients to and from treatment areas.
DUTIES INCLUDE BUT NOT LIMITED TO:
Provide assistance to physicians and/or apply orthopedic casts to patients as directed by medical staff personnel.
Apply and/or remove braces, splints, artificial limbs and bandages under supervision;
Assist in lifting and positioning patients for treatments;
Assist in transporting patients to and from treatment areas;
Perform routine maintenance on casting equipment and ensure cleanliness and safety;
Set up frames and traction devices per physicians’ orders;
Order casting and orthopedic supplies and materials as needed and maintain adequate inventory and records of supplies ordered;
Serve as liaison with sales representatives to review and evaluate products;
Perform other duties as required.

CERTIFICATION/LICENSE:
Certification required—certifying organizations include National Board for Certification of Orthopedic Technologists, Inc. (NBCOT) and National Association of Orthopedic Technologists (NAOT).
